クラス MetaActionMapping
java.lang.Object
org.iplass.mtp.impl.metadata.BaseRootMetaData
org.iplass.mtp.impl.web.actionmapping.MetaActionMapping
- すべての実装されたインタフェース:
Serializable,org.iplass.mtp.impl.definition.DefinableMetaData<ActionMappingDefinition>,org.iplass.mtp.impl.metadata.MetaData,org.iplass.mtp.impl.metadata.RootMetaData
public class MetaActionMapping
extends org.iplass.mtp.impl.metadata.BaseRootMetaData
implements org.iplass.mtp.impl.definition.DefinableMetaData<ActionMappingDefinition>
ActionMappingの定義。
- 関連項目:
-
ネストされたクラスの概要
ネストされたクラス -
フィールドの概要
クラスから継承されたフィールド org.iplass.mtp.impl.metadata.BaseRootMetaData
description, displayName, id, localizedDisplayNameList, name -
コンストラクタの概要
コンストラクタ -
メソッドの概要
修飾子とタイプメソッド説明voidapplyConfig(ActionMappingDefinition definition) copy()createRuntime(org.iplass.mtp.impl.metadata.MetaDataConfig metaDataConfig) String[]longorg.iplass.mtp.impl.command.MetaCommandParamMap[]Result[]booleanbooleanisParts()boolean推奨されていません。booleanbooleanbooleanvoidsetAllowMethod(HttpMethodType[] allowMethod) 許可するHTTP Methodを指定。voidsetAllowRequestContentTypes(String[] allowRequestContentTypes) voidsetCacheCriteria(MetaCacheCriteria cacheCriteria) voidsetClientCacheMaxAge(long clientCacheMaxAge) voidsetClientCacheType(ClientCacheType clientCacheType) voidsetCommand(org.iplass.mtp.impl.command.MetaCommand command) voidsetMaxFileSize(Long maxFileSize) voidsetMaxRequestBodySize(Long maxRequestBodySize) voidsetNeedTrustedAuthenticate(boolean needTrustedAuthenticate) voidsetParamMap(ParamMap[] paramMap) voidsetParts(boolean isParts) voidsetPrivilaged(boolean isPrivilaged) 推奨されていません。setPrivileged(boolean)を使用してください。voidsetPrivileged(boolean isPrivileged) voidsetPublicAction(boolean isPublicAction) voidvoidsetSynchronizeOnSession(boolean synchronizeOnSession) voidsetTokenCheck(MetaTokenCheck tokenCheck) クラスから継承されたメソッド org.iplass.mtp.impl.metadata.BaseRootMetaData
equals, getDescription, getDisplayName, getId, getLocalizedDisplayNameList, getName, hashCode, setDescription, setDisplayName, setId, setLocalizedDisplayNameList, setName
-
コンストラクタの詳細
-
MetaActionMapping
public MetaActionMapping()
-
-
メソッドの詳細
-
getMaxFileSize
-
setMaxFileSize
-
getMaxRequestBodySize
-
setMaxRequestBodySize
-
getAllowRequestContentTypes
-
setAllowRequestContentTypes
-
isNeedTrustedAuthenticate
public boolean isNeedTrustedAuthenticate() -
setNeedTrustedAuthenticate
public void setNeedTrustedAuthenticate(boolean needTrustedAuthenticate) -
getAllowMethod
- 戻り値:
- 関連項目:
-
setAllowMethod
許可するHTTP Methodを指定。未指定の場合は、すべて許可。- パラメータ:
allowMethod-
-
getClientCacheMaxAge
public long getClientCacheMaxAge() -
setClientCacheMaxAge
public void setClientCacheMaxAge(long clientCacheMaxAge) -
isSynchronizeOnSession
public boolean isSynchronizeOnSession() -
setSynchronizeOnSession
public void setSynchronizeOnSession(boolean synchronizeOnSession) -
getCacheCriteria
-
setCacheCriteria
-
isPublicAction
public boolean isPublicAction() -
setPublicAction
public void setPublicAction(boolean isPublicAction) -
isPrivilaged
推奨されていません。isPrivileged()を使用してください。 -
setPrivilaged
推奨されていません。setPrivileged(boolean)を使用してください。 -
isPrivileged
public boolean isPrivileged() -
setPrivileged
public void setPrivileged(boolean isPrivileged) -
getParamMap
-
setParamMap
-
isParts
public boolean isParts() -
setParts
public void setParts(boolean isParts) -
getClientCacheType
-
setClientCacheType
-
getCommand
public org.iplass.mtp.impl.command.MetaCommand getCommand() -
setCommand
public void setCommand(org.iplass.mtp.impl.command.MetaCommand command) -
getResult
-
setResult
-
getTokenCheck
-
setTokenCheck
-
createRuntime
public MetaActionMapping.ActionMappingRuntime createRuntime(org.iplass.mtp.impl.metadata.MetaDataConfig metaDataConfig) - 定義:
createRuntimeインタフェース内org.iplass.mtp.impl.metadata.RootMetaData
-
copy
- 定義:
copyインタフェース内org.iplass.mtp.impl.metadata.MetaData- 定義:
copyインタフェース内org.iplass.mtp.impl.metadata.RootMetaData
-
applyConfig
- 定義:
applyConfigインタフェース内org.iplass.mtp.impl.definition.DefinableMetaData<ActionMappingDefinition>
-
currentConfig
- 定義:
currentConfigインタフェース内org.iplass.mtp.impl.definition.DefinableMetaData<ActionMappingDefinition>
-
isPrivileged()を使用してください。